欧美在线观看视频网站,亚洲熟妇色自偷自拍另类,啪啪伊人网,中文字幕第13亚洲另类,中文成人久久久久影院免费观看 ,精品人妻人人做人人爽,亚洲a视频

數(shù)據(jù)處理方法及數(shù)據(jù)處理裝置的制造方法

文檔序號(hào):9828330閱讀:457來(lái)源:國(guó)知局
數(shù)據(jù)處理方法及數(shù)據(jù)處理裝置的制造方法
【技術(shù)領(lǐng)域】
[0001 ]本發(fā)明涉及數(shù)據(jù)處理技術(shù)領(lǐng)域,具體而言,涉及一種數(shù)據(jù)處理方法和一種數(shù)據(jù)處理裝置。
【背景技術(shù)】
[0002]目前,移動(dòng)端的數(shù)據(jù)采集有很多種方式,最常見(jiàn)的是消息總線的方式。但消息總線的方式存在以下幾個(gè)問(wèn)題:
[0003]1、數(shù)據(jù)量太大,導(dǎo)致數(shù)據(jù)收集服務(wù)器的壓力過(guò)大;
[0004]2、由于大量的數(shù)據(jù)到達(dá)數(shù)據(jù)收集服務(wù)器,因此數(shù)據(jù)質(zhì)量難以保證;
[0005]3、收集到的數(shù)據(jù)存在異常的情況,如數(shù)據(jù)量突增或突減;
[0006]4、無(wú)法保證實(shí)現(xiàn)攻擊預(yù)防,可能會(huì)受到惡意攻擊。

【發(fā)明內(nèi)容】

[0007]本發(fā)明正是基于上述技術(shù)問(wèn)題至少之一,提出了一種新的數(shù)據(jù)處理方案,提高了數(shù)據(jù)接收過(guò)程的可靠性,并保證了數(shù)據(jù)接收過(guò)程的高性能要求,同時(shí)能夠?qū)邮盏降臄?shù)據(jù)質(zhì)量進(jìn)行監(jiān)控。
[0008]有鑒于此,根據(jù)本發(fā)明的第一方面,提出了一種數(shù)據(jù)處理方法,包括:構(gòu)建分布式的消息接收系統(tǒng);通過(guò)所述分布式的消息接收系統(tǒng)接收客戶端發(fā)送的數(shù)據(jù);對(duì)所述分布式的消息接收系統(tǒng)接收到的數(shù)據(jù)進(jìn)行格式轉(zhuǎn)換處理,以得到格式化數(shù)據(jù);對(duì)所述格式化數(shù)據(jù)進(jìn)行格式檢測(cè)和數(shù)據(jù)量檢測(cè),以對(duì)所述客戶端發(fā)送的數(shù)據(jù)進(jìn)行質(zhì)量監(jiān)控。
[0009]在該技術(shù)方案中,通過(guò)構(gòu)建分布式的消息接收系統(tǒng),并通過(guò)分布式的消息接收系統(tǒng)接收客戶端發(fā)送的數(shù)據(jù),使得能夠避免現(xiàn)有技術(shù)中通過(guò)單一的數(shù)據(jù)收集服務(wù)器來(lái)接收客戶端發(fā)送的大量數(shù)據(jù)而導(dǎo)致數(shù)據(jù)收集服務(wù)器的壓力過(guò)大的問(wèn)題,提高了在數(shù)據(jù)接收過(guò)程中的可靠性,并保證了數(shù)據(jù)接收過(guò)程的高性能要求;通過(guò)對(duì)分布式的消息接收系統(tǒng)接收到的數(shù)據(jù)進(jìn)行格式轉(zhuǎn)換處理,使得能夠便于后續(xù)對(duì)數(shù)據(jù)質(zhì)量進(jìn)行分析和監(jiān)控處理;通過(guò)對(duì)格式化數(shù)據(jù)進(jìn)行格式檢測(cè)和數(shù)據(jù)量檢測(cè),使得能夠保證接收到的數(shù)據(jù)的質(zhì)量,并且避免接收到的數(shù)據(jù)出現(xiàn)數(shù)據(jù)量突增突減等問(wèn)題。
[0010]在上述任一技術(shù)方案中,優(yōu)選地,對(duì)所述格式化數(shù)據(jù)進(jìn)行格式檢測(cè)和數(shù)據(jù)量檢測(cè),以對(duì)所述客戶端發(fā)送的數(shù)據(jù)進(jìn)行質(zhì)量監(jiān)控的步驟,具體包括:檢測(cè)所述格式化數(shù)據(jù)的格式是否異常;確定所述格式化數(shù)據(jù)中格式異常的數(shù)據(jù)所占的比例;在所述比例大于或等于預(yù)定值時(shí),確定所述客戶端發(fā)送的數(shù)據(jù)出現(xiàn)異常,并進(jìn)行報(bào)警提示。
[0011]在該技術(shù)方案中,通過(guò)在格式化數(shù)據(jù)中格式異常的數(shù)據(jù)所占的比例大于或等于預(yù)定值時(shí),確定客戶端發(fā)送的數(shù)據(jù)出現(xiàn)異常,使得數(shù)據(jù)處理裝置能夠在監(jiān)控?cái)?shù)據(jù)質(zhì)量的前提下,具有一定的容錯(cuò)性能,即在格式化數(shù)據(jù)中格式異常的數(shù)據(jù)所占的比例小于預(yù)定值時(shí),不進(jìn)行報(bào)警提示。
[0012]在上述任一技術(shù)方案中,優(yōu)選地,對(duì)所述格式化數(shù)據(jù)進(jìn)行格式檢測(cè)和數(shù)據(jù)量檢測(cè),以對(duì)所述客戶端發(fā)送的數(shù)據(jù)進(jìn)行質(zhì)量監(jiān)控的步驟,具體還包括:統(tǒng)計(jì)對(duì)所述格式化數(shù)據(jù)的歷史接收量;根據(jù)所述歷史接收量,判斷當(dāng)前接收到的所述格式化數(shù)據(jù)的接收量變化率是否處于預(yù)定范圍內(nèi);在判定當(dāng)前接收到的所述格式化數(shù)據(jù)的接收量變化率未處于所述預(yù)定范圍內(nèi)時(shí),進(jìn)行報(bào)警提示。
[0013]在該技術(shù)方案中,通過(guò)根據(jù)歷史接收量對(duì)當(dāng)前接收到的格式化數(shù)據(jù)的接收量變化量是否處于預(yù)定范圍內(nèi)進(jìn)行判斷,使得能夠在數(shù)據(jù)接收量發(fā)生異常時(shí),及時(shí)進(jìn)行報(bào)警提示。具體地,如在通過(guò)由Kafka(—種高吞吐量的分布式發(fā)布訂閱消息系統(tǒng))集群構(gòu)成的分布式的消息接收系統(tǒng)來(lái)接收數(shù)據(jù)時(shí),通過(guò)該技術(shù)方案,能夠有效檢測(cè)到由于Kafka原因?qū)е碌臄?shù)據(jù)量驟降的問(wèn)題;同時(shí),也能夠避免客戶端重復(fù)上傳重復(fù)的數(shù)據(jù)而導(dǎo)致接收到的數(shù)據(jù)量過(guò)高的問(wèn)題。
[0014]在上述任一技術(shù)方案中,優(yōu)選地,在通過(guò)所述分布式的消息接收系統(tǒng)接收客戶端發(fā)送的數(shù)據(jù)的步驟之前,還包括:判斷任一客戶端在預(yù)定時(shí)間內(nèi)發(fā)送的數(shù)據(jù)量是否超過(guò)數(shù)據(jù)量閾值,若是,則拒絕接收所述任一客戶端發(fā)送的數(shù)據(jù)。
[0015]在該技術(shù)方案中,若任一客戶端在預(yù)定時(shí)間內(nèi)發(fā)送的數(shù)據(jù)量過(guò)大,則可能是惡意攻擊,因此通過(guò)在判定任一客戶端在預(yù)定時(shí)間內(nèi)發(fā)送的數(shù)據(jù)量超過(guò)數(shù)據(jù)量閾值時(shí),拒絕接收該客戶端發(fā)送的數(shù)據(jù),使得能夠進(jìn)行攻擊預(yù)防,避免可能出現(xiàn)的惡性攻擊問(wèn)題,保證數(shù)據(jù)處理裝置的正常穩(wěn)定運(yùn)行。
[0016]在上述任一技術(shù)方案中,優(yōu)選地,通過(guò)Spark streaming(構(gòu)建在Spark上處理Stream數(shù)據(jù)的框架)對(duì)所述分布式的消息接收系統(tǒng)接收到的數(shù)據(jù)進(jìn)行格式轉(zhuǎn)換處理;
[0017]所述構(gòu)建分布式的消息接收系統(tǒng)的步驟,具體包括:構(gòu)建Kafka集群,以構(gòu)成所述分布式的消息接收系統(tǒng)。
[0018]根據(jù)本發(fā)明的第二方面,還提出了一種數(shù)據(jù)處理裝置,包括:系統(tǒng)構(gòu)建單元,用于構(gòu)建分布式的消息接收系統(tǒng);數(shù)據(jù)接收單元,用于通過(guò)所述分布式的消息接收系統(tǒng)接收客戶端發(fā)送的數(shù)據(jù);格式化單元,用于對(duì)所述分布式的消息接收系統(tǒng)接收到的數(shù)據(jù)進(jìn)行格式轉(zhuǎn)換處理,以得到格式化數(shù)據(jù);質(zhì)量監(jiān)控單元,用于對(duì)所述格式化數(shù)據(jù)進(jìn)行格式檢測(cè)和數(shù)據(jù)量檢測(cè),以對(duì)所述客戶端發(fā)送的數(shù)據(jù)進(jìn)行質(zhì)量監(jiān)控。
[0019]在該技術(shù)方案中,通過(guò)構(gòu)建分布式的消息接收系統(tǒng),并通過(guò)分布式的消息接收系統(tǒng)接收客戶端發(fā)送的數(shù)據(jù),使得能夠避免現(xiàn)有技術(shù)中通過(guò)單一的數(shù)據(jù)收集服務(wù)器來(lái)接收客戶端發(fā)送的大量數(shù)據(jù)而導(dǎo)致數(shù)據(jù)收集服務(wù)器的壓力過(guò)大的問(wèn)題,提高了在數(shù)據(jù)接收過(guò)程中的可靠性,并保證了數(shù)據(jù)接收過(guò)程的高性能要求;通過(guò)對(duì)分布式的消息接收系統(tǒng)接收到的數(shù)據(jù)進(jìn)行格式轉(zhuǎn)換處理,使得能夠便于后續(xù)對(duì)數(shù)據(jù)質(zhì)量進(jìn)行分析和監(jiān)控處理;通過(guò)對(duì)格式化數(shù)據(jù)進(jìn)行格式檢測(cè)和數(shù)據(jù)量檢測(cè),使得能夠保證接收到的數(shù)據(jù)的質(zhì)量,并且避免接收到的數(shù)據(jù)出現(xiàn)數(shù)據(jù)量突增突減等問(wèn)題。
[0020]在上述技術(shù)方案中,優(yōu)選地,所述質(zhì)量監(jiān)控單元包括:第一檢測(cè)單元,用于檢測(cè)所述格式化數(shù)據(jù)的格式是否異常;確定單元,用于確定所述格式化數(shù)據(jù)中格式異常的數(shù)據(jù)所占的比例;處理單元,用于在所述比例大于或等于預(yù)定值時(shí),確定所述客戶端發(fā)送的數(shù)據(jù)出現(xiàn)異常,并進(jìn)行報(bào)警提示。
[0021]在該技術(shù)方案中,通過(guò)在格式化數(shù)據(jù)中格式異常的數(shù)據(jù)所占的比例大于或等于預(yù)定值時(shí),確定客戶端發(fā)送的數(shù)據(jù)出現(xiàn)異常,使得數(shù)據(jù)處理裝置能夠在監(jiān)控?cái)?shù)據(jù)質(zhì)量的前提下,具有一定的容錯(cuò)性能,即在格式化數(shù)據(jù)中格式異常的數(shù)據(jù)所占的比例小于預(yù)定值時(shí),不進(jìn)行報(bào)警提示。
[0022]在上述任一技術(shù)方案中,優(yōu)選地,所述質(zhì)量監(jiān)控單元還包括:統(tǒng)計(jì)單元,用于統(tǒng)計(jì)對(duì)所述格式化數(shù)據(jù)的歷史接收量;第一判斷單元,用于根據(jù)所述歷史接收量,判斷當(dāng)前接收到的所述格式化數(shù)據(jù)的接收量變化率是否處于預(yù)定范圍內(nèi);所述處理單元,還用于在所述第一判斷單元判定當(dāng)前接收到的所述格式化數(shù)據(jù)的接收量變化率未處于所述預(yù)定范圍內(nèi)時(shí),進(jìn)行報(bào)警提示。
[0023]在該技術(shù)方案中,通過(guò)根據(jù)歷史接收量對(duì)當(dāng)前接收到的格式化數(shù)據(jù)的接收量變化量是否處于預(yù)定范圍內(nèi)進(jìn)行判斷,使得能夠在數(shù)據(jù)接收量發(fā)生異常時(shí),及時(shí)進(jìn)行報(bào)警提示。具體地,如在通過(guò)由Kafka集群構(gòu)成的分布式的消息接收系統(tǒng)來(lái)接收數(shù)據(jù)時(shí),通過(guò)該技術(shù)方案,能夠有效檢測(cè)到由于Kafka原因?qū)е碌臄?shù)據(jù)量驟降的問(wèn)題;同時(shí),也能夠避免客戶端重復(fù)上傳重復(fù)的數(shù)據(jù)而導(dǎo)致接收到的數(shù)據(jù)量過(guò)高的問(wèn)題。
[0024]在上述任一技術(shù)方案中,優(yōu)選地,還包括:第二判斷單元,用于所述數(shù)據(jù)接收單元接收客戶端發(fā)送的數(shù)據(jù)之前,判斷任一客戶端在預(yù)定時(shí)間內(nèi)發(fā)送的數(shù)據(jù)量是否超過(guò)數(shù)據(jù)量閾值;所述數(shù)據(jù)接收單元還用于,在所述第二判斷單元判定所述任一客戶端在預(yù)定時(shí)間內(nèi)發(fā)送的數(shù)據(jù)量是否超過(guò)所述數(shù)據(jù)量閾值時(shí),拒絕接收所述任一客戶端發(fā)送的數(shù)據(jù)。
[0025]在該技術(shù)方案中,若任一客戶端在預(yù)定時(shí)間內(nèi)發(fā)送的數(shù)據(jù)量過(guò)大,則可能是惡意攻擊,因此通過(guò)在判定任一客戶端在預(yù)定時(shí)間內(nèi)發(fā)送的數(shù)據(jù)量超過(guò)數(shù)據(jù)量閾值時(shí),拒絕接收該客戶端發(fā)送的數(shù)據(jù),使得能夠進(jìn)行攻擊預(yù)防,避免可能出現(xiàn)的惡性攻擊問(wèn)題,保證數(shù)據(jù)處理裝置的正常穩(wěn)定運(yùn)行。
[0026]在上述任一技術(shù)方案中,優(yōu)選地,所述格式化單元具體用于,通過(guò)Sparkstreaming對(duì)所述分布式的消息接收系統(tǒng)接收到的數(shù)據(jù)進(jìn)行格式轉(zhuǎn)換處理;所述系統(tǒng)構(gòu)建單元具體用于:構(gòu)建Kafka集群,以構(gòu)成所述分布式的消息接收系統(tǒng)。
[0027]通過(guò)以上技術(shù)方案,提高了數(shù)據(jù)接收過(guò)程的可靠性,并保證了數(shù)據(jù)接收過(guò)程的高性能要求,同時(shí)能夠?qū)邮盏降臄?shù)據(jù)質(zhì)量進(jìn)行監(jiān)控,并且能夠進(jìn)行攻擊預(yù)防,避免可能出現(xiàn)的惡性攻擊問(wèn)題,保證數(shù)據(jù)處理裝置的正常穩(wěn)定運(yùn)行。
【附圖說(shuō)明】
[0028]圖1示出了根據(jù)本發(fā)明的實(shí)施例的數(shù)據(jù)處理方法的示意流程圖;
[0029]圖2示出了根據(jù)本發(fā)明的實(shí)施例的數(shù)據(jù)處理裝置的示意
當(dāng)前第1頁(yè)1 2 3 
網(wǎng)友詢問(wèn)留言 已有0條留言
  • 還沒(méi)有人留言評(píng)論。精彩留言會(huì)獲得點(diǎn)贊!
1
雅江县| 洛隆县| 河间市| 肥东县| 南乐县| 微山县| 乌兰浩特市| 南丰县| 商都县| 和顺县| 西乌珠穆沁旗| 深水埗区| 阜阳市| 蓬溪县| 灵璧县| 始兴县| 枞阳县| 乐山市| 凉山| 灵石县| 鄂伦春自治旗| 崇明县| 云霄县| 甘泉县| 通海县| 博客| 昌江| 湟中县| 金秀| 宣威市| 潼关县| 巴东县| 彭州市| 南通市| 芒康县| 芦溪县| 凤冈县| 钦州市| 车致| 恩平市| 遂川县|